At work we receive PDFs from a variety of sources.
Rules in Outlook save the attachment to a specific folder on our private network.
Once a minute these are opened by Power Automate, data extracted to a file in another directory and the PDF moved to an Archive.
I'm not in the IT team so I don't know exactly how they use Automate but just wanted to let you know it's possible.1 -
[Deleted User] said:Have you tried something like Bard, Claude or ChatGPT? Try "Can you extract certain pieces of information from a pdf?" and see what happens from there.
Use a PDF extraction library to parse the content of the PDF and extract the required information. Libraries such as PyPDF2, PyMuPDF, or pdfplumber in Python can be helpful for this task.
It also gave a code snippet, etc. That may be helpful for Rakesh, depending on his programming skills.No reliance should be placed on the above! Absolutely none, do you hear?0
